Transaction 21ba3723e56e50c5a4774a66a88e6324131156132f760fbe054b7a7782346b23
1 Input
1 Output
-
21ba3723e56e50c5a4774a66a88e6324131156132f760fbe054b7a7782346b23:0
- value
- 2436363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cd10f0ef5c7d48ab81b06edeca7ec2bed6aba152 OP_EQUAL
- address
- 3LPJjxghBsLLnYDpoFYpYvVboMXwfM3Y7u